Origins and Meaning

The surname 'Kuriata' is of Eastern European origin, with its roots in countries such as Poland and Ukraine. The name is believed to have derived from the word 'kuria' in Polish, which means a manor or estate. It is possible that the surname was originally a locational name, referring to someone who lived near or worked at a manor. Alternatively, 'Kuriata' could have been an occupational name for someone who was a steward or overseer of a manor.

Another possible origin of the surname is the word 'kurier' in Polish, which means courier or messenger. This suggests that 'Kuriata' could have been a name given to someone who worked as a messenger or courier in the past. The meaning of the surname 'Kuriata' reflects the importance of land and communication in the historical context of Eastern Europe.

Geographical Distribution

The surname 'Kuriata' has a diverse geographical distribution, with concentrations of individuals bearing the name in countries across Europe, North America, and beyond. According to data from various sources, the incidence of the surname 'Kuriata' varies significantly from country to country.

Poland

In Poland, the surname 'Kuriata' is most prevalent, with over 4,000 individuals bearing the name. This reflects the historical significance of the surname in Polish culture and society. The presence of 'Kuriata' in Poland highlights the strong connection of the name to its Eastern European origins.

Ukraine

Ukraine also has a significant number of individuals with the surname 'Kuriata', with close to 1,000 occurrences. The presence of 'Kuriata' in Ukraine emphasizes the shared linguistic and cultural heritage of the region, connecting it to its Polish roots.

United States

In the United States, the surname 'Kuriata' is less common, with around 90 individuals bearing the name. The presence of 'Kuriata' in the US highlights the diasporic nature of surnames, as individuals from different countries and backgrounds have migrated and settled in the country.
